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
234 459572601 07 0513
2717030 0782195166
2717030 0782195166
6659293059 969301 50666261653 02 1311012
All about undefined
Interested in learning more?
2717030 0782195166
6659293059 969301 50666261653 02 1311012
See more
150 1070 476528422
422388 41 00 074
See more
9918 715630 4404
154485925 677913 136100
See more